Diagnostic code

What is the diagnostic code 41 mean on a Prime Mover OE30 order picker. When I check the code the lights blink 6 times very rapidly and then 4 times, pause then 1 more time. Can anybody help?

Check your deadman switches....one is sticking or not closing when it should,there are two in the deadman foot switch Assy......
